School age population, early childhood educational development program in Spain
Spain: School age population, early childhood educational development program was 576,287 number in 2020. ▼ Falling
School age population, early childhood educational development program in Spain, 2013–2020
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in number.
Analysis
Spain recorded 576,287 number for school age population, early childhood educational development program in 2020.
The figure is down 0.5% on the previous year and down 20.6% over ten years.
That places Spain 20th out of 92 countries with data for 2020, putting it in the top quarter.

About this data
Female population of the age-group theoretically corresponding to early childhood educational development education as indicated by theoretical entrance age and duration. Early childhood educational development programmes are targeted at children aged 0 to 2 years, and pre-primary education programmes are targeted at children aged 3 years until the age to start ISCED 1.
